Coronation Street’s Theo Silverton chose a new target in his bid to gain control over his boyfriend Todd Grimshaw.
In recent weeks Theo has been taking out his frustrations on his boyfriend, turning nasty and asserting control over his partner whenever he feels Todd’s attention is elsewhere.
In Wednesday’s (30 July) episode, Theo issued Todd a manipulative ultimatum, telling him that he would leave their relationship unless Todd slept on the sofa. In tonight’s episode, Todd tried to play things down after Billy called round to find him bedding on the sofa.
Explaining that his estranged wife Danielle is now with Noah, the man who subjected Theo to conversion therapy, Todd explained to Billy that Theo is no longer allowed to see his children.
Billy convinced Todd to meet Danielle at the bistro, where Todd implored her to let Theo see his kids, saying: “He’s a good dad. If he can’t see his kids you’re not just punishing him, you’re punishing them as well.”

Danielle started to slowly come around to the idea until Todd reminded her that Theo has legal rights, making a snide dig about Noah in the process.
Following his remarks about “nutty Noah”, Danielle became defensive and Todd realised that he had blown his chance at finding a middle ground.
Meanwhile, at no.11, Theo told Todd that Danielle had decided to stop all contact, leaving Todd feeling terrible. Theo railed at Todd for going behind his back and making matters even worse.
Theo was also furious to discover that Billy had been to meet Danielle with Todd. Todd explained that he was trying to help and Theo screamed at him, saying that the pair had “failed miserably”.

Later, Billy told Theo that it was all his idea and Theo told Todd not to “take the advice of that Vicar again”.
When Billy popped in hoping to make amends, Theo lied, making out that Todd was in the shower and ushering Billy out the door.
When Todd came down the stairs, Theo said that Billy had to rush off. Will Theo’s attempts to come between Todd and Billy work?
